0


大数据(二):Numpy基础应用详解

Numpy基础应用

Numpy 是一个开源的 Python 科学计算库,用于快速处理任意维度的数组。Numpy 支持常见的数组和矩阵操作,对于同样的数值计算任务,使用 NumPy 不仅代码要简洁的多,而且 NumPy 的性能远远优于原生 Python,基本是一个到两个数量级的差距,而且数据量越大,NumPy 的优势就越明显。

Numpy 最为核心的数据类型是

ndarray

,使用

ndarray

可以处理一维、二维和多维数组,该对象相当于是一个快速而灵活的大数据容器。NumPy 底层代码使用 C 语言编写,解决了 GIL 的限制,

ndarray

在存取数据的时候,数据与数据的地址都是连续的,这确保了可以进行高效率的批量操作,远远优于 Python 中的

list

;另一方面

ndarray

对象提供了更多的方法来处理数据,尤其是和统计相关的方法,这些方法也是 Python 原生的

list

没有的。

全部文章请访问专栏:《Python全栈教程(0基础)》
再推荐一下最近热更的:《大厂测试高频面试题详解》 该专栏对近年高频测试相关面试题做详细解答,结合自己多年工作经验,以及同行大佬指导总结出来的。旨在帮助测试、python方面的同学,顺利通过面试,拿

标签: 大数据 numpy

本文转载自: https://blog.csdn.net/ml202187/article/details/132310318
版权归原作者 桃酥zz 所有, 如有侵权,请联系我们删除。

“大数据(二):Numpy基础应用详解”的评论:

还没有评论